How Does the 5-50mm Vari-Focal Lens Enhance Surveillance Flexibility?
With a 10x focal range (5mm to 50mm), this lens allows operators to adjust the viewing angle from wide-angle (87° horizontal) to telephoto (8.5°), eliminating the need for physical camera repositioning. Manual zoom and focus rings enable precise adjustments, while its CS mount ensures compatibility with most CCTV cameras, making it suitable for evolving security needs.
What Are the Key Technical Specifications of This Lens?
The lens features an F1.6 aperture for low-light performance, 1/3″ sensor compatibility, and IR correction for night vision clarity. Its all-metal barrel and CS mount design enhance durability. A focus lock screw prevents accidental misalignment, and the 5-50mm range supports resolutions up to 5MP, balancing detail capture with light intake efficiency.

Which Scenarios Benefit Most from a 5-50mm Vari-Focal Lens?
- High-Traffic Areas: Adjust zoom to monitor license plates or facial recognition in parking zones.
- Perimeter Security: Switch between wide-angle patrol and tight zoom on intrusion points.
- Low-Light Environments: F1.6 aperture captures usable footage at 0.001 lux illumination levels.
How to Install and Calibrate a CS Mount Vari-Focal Lens?
- Align the lens’s CS mount with the camera’s threading, rotating clockwise until snug.
- Use the zoom ring to set the desired scene width, then adjust focus for clarity.
- Secure the focus lock screw and test IR functionality by toggling camera night mode.

What Maintenance Practices Prolong the Lens’s Lifespan?
Clean the front element monthly with a microfiber cloth and lens solution. Inspect the CS mount for debris, and apply silicone grease to threads annually. Store in anti-humidity bags when unused. Avoid forcing zoom/focus rings—if stiff, disassemble and apply graphite lubricant to helical gears.

FAQs
- Can this lens work with C-mount cameras?
- Yes, using a 5mm CS-to-C-mount spacer, though infinity focus may require recalibration.
- Does it support 4K cameras?
- Up to 5MP (2560×1920). For 8MP/4K, opt for HD-coated variants with F1.2 apertures.
- How weather-resistant is the lens?
- The base model is IP66-rated. Add silicone sealant to the focus ring for IP68 compliance in marine settings.
